You might need to turn up the volume here. After 25 years Jim O’Mahoney‘s Santa Barbara Surfing Museum is closing.
A sad day in Santa Barbara for one of the finest collections of Surfing and Skateboarding memorabilia in the world.
Back in the day, Jim was a true legend in Surfing and Skateboarding. Too many stories to share here in this post. Also, a reflection on all the changes taking place in Santa Barbara’s “Funk Zone.”
